Best fold up map I've seen so far is the one from Thinknet
MapMagic CD + Large Paper Map
[Bilingual Version]
Road Map of Thailand 2005-2006
299 Baht

*

2nd best would be Michelin map # 965
New number is # 751

The road atlas is # 165 with a slightly better scale.

It took me years to find decent maps of Thailand and then by luck while in Roi Et I chanced upon an A4 book: Thailand Road Atlas Volume 4. It covers all the country and has 76 city street maps plus a distance chart, inter city routes, a comprehensive list of cities and villages. The scales are 1:1,000,000 for the area maps and 1:15,000 for the street maps. The country is broken up into 4 distinct areas making it easy to use too. It is in English, and very well made. The ISBN number is 974-921-1-8 and is published by Lotus Image Advertising www.lotusimage.com. The cost is astronomical, just 350 baht! In England I guess it would be nearer £35.
